Fiesta Azteca, located at 7323 Comfort Inn Dr, Warrenton, VA, is a hidden gem for Mexican cuisine enthusiasts. Nestled next to a convenience store, its vibrant atmosphere instantly captivates, from the elaborate wooden doors to the lively decor. Customers rave about the excellent service and prompt dining experience, making it a popular spot for regulars like Jessica Stewart, who appreciates the delightful food and friendly staff after many visits.
Highlights of the menu include the chicken fajita quesadillas, lauded by Kara R for their generous portions and delectable flavor. Abby W's family enjoyed a variety of dishes, from molcajete to enchiladas, with prompt and attentive service ensuring drinks and chips were never empty. The standout drink, the lemon margarita, received high praise from Steve Meier, illustrating the restaurant's commitment to quality.
Fiesta Azteca crafts a delightful dining experience marked by great food, reasonable pricing, and a welcoming atmosphere. Whether you're a local or just passing through, this eatery is well worth a visit for its flavorful Mexican dishes and superb service.

Living in the neighborhood across the street, having this nearby is really convenient when I have zero interest in cooking. I've had lengua tacos and Burrito Jalisco (which is incredible). My kids tend to get birria tacos. I'm a basic bish when it comes to margaritas and their top shelf offering is quite good. Last week my son and I got the Nachos Manolos appetizer and that could have worked as a meal in itself. The food is competitively priced and I can tell they use good ingredients. Only gripe I ever have is sometimes the floor isn't as clean as it should be. I could tell a family with a young child had dined in that booth before we did. I would also caution you that parking is in somewhat short supply.
